Task: Write an essay on the following topic:"The importance of social capital in building resilient communities."


Model Answer:

In today's fast-paced world, communities face a myriad of challenges that require them to become more resilient. One key factor in achieving this resilience is the concept of social capital, which encompasses the networks and relationships among individuals within a community. This essay will discuss the importance of social capital in building resilient communities by examining its role in fostering trust, facilitating cooperation, promoting collective problem-solving, and enhancing community cohesion.

Firstly, social capital plays a vital role in fostering trust among community members. When individuals know and trust one another, they are more likely to support each other during difficult times. This trust can be cultivated through regular interactions, shared experiences, and mutual respect. Consequently, communities with high levels of social capital are better equipped to weather adversity because their members have a strong foundation of trust upon which they can rely.

Secondly, social capital facilitates cooperation among community members. When individuals are part of a cohesive network, they are more likely to collaborate on projects and initiatives that benefit the entire community. This cooperation can lead to the development of resources, infrastructure, and programs that enhance the overall well-being of the community. Additionally, by working together, community members can pool their knowledge, skills, and resources to tackle complex problems that might otherwise seem insurmountable.

Thirdly, social capital promotes collective problem-solving, which is essential for building resilient communities. When community members are actively engaged in addressing local issues, they develop a shared understanding of the challenges at hand and generate creative solutions. This collaborative approach to problem-solving not only empowers individuals but also fosters a sense of ownership and responsibility within the community. As a result, residents are more likely to take action to prevent problems from reoccurring in the future.

Lastly, social capital enhances community cohesion by creating a strong sense of belonging among members. A cohesive community is one where individuals feel connected to and valued by their peers. This sense of belonging not only strengthens relationships within the community but also fosters a collective identity that can help residents navigate challenging times. A resilient community is one that, despite external pressures, remains united in its efforts to maintain and improve the quality of life for all members.

In conclusion, social capital is an essential component of building resilient communities. By fostering trust, facilitating cooperation, promoting collective problem-solving, and enhancing community cohesion, social capital enables communities to become more adaptable and robust in the face of adversity. Consequently, it is crucial for individuals, organizations, and policymakers to invest in the development and maintenance of social capital within communities to ensure their long-term resilience and well-being.
